Post-2025 office hygiene standards in Sydney

If you are managing an office space in Sydney, you need to pay closer attention to the new Work Health and Safety Regulations starting in 2025. They replace the 2017 version and build on existing employer duties to create a healthier workspace. Now you need to think about both mental well-being (through psychosocial risk assessments) and environmental controls, like temperature regulation between 20–26°C. As a manager, you have to write down your cleaning plans and regularly monitor air quality and test for harmful chemicals and pathogens, identifying risks, per ongoing WHS hazard controls. SafeWork NSW guidance promotes multiple cleaning approaches: you need to disinfect surfaces with products approved under Australian standards.

What happens if you do not follow these rules? You can face fines ranging from $16,000 for individuals to $82,000 for companies in moderate cases, up to millions for severe breaches. What is deep cleaning and why it’s crucial

Deep cleaning is the serious, thorough kind of cleaning you need for your Sydney offices. When deep cleaning, professionals go way beyond the daily dust-busting. They get those dirt and germs hiding in cracks, like bacteria deep in carpet fibres or mould growing in your office’s air ducts, using HEPA vacuums for safe removal. That is just the beginning; they proceed to steam, extract dirt from your office carpets, sanitise keyboards with UV light, and even pressure wash the vents to restore airflow. It is actually a full-system reset of your space. Did you know that many Sydney offices experience elevated allergen levels due to pollen? Per Australian Cleaning Institute data, deep cleaning can reduce breathing issues by up to 35%.

How often should Sydney offices be deep cleaned

Deep cleaning frequency depends on your specific office in Sydney, but industry guidelines, aligned with 2025 WHS risk assessments, suggest that most Sydney offices should be deep cleaned every 3 months. Are you managing a high-traffic office like a call centre, in the CBD? Then you should do it every two months instead to manage shared-surface risks. As SafeWork NSW guidance advises, think about how many people use your space when deciding how often to deep clean your office. Do you have about 50 people in your office? Is your office located near construction sites? Then try to schedule professional deep cleaning once a month. But if your office space is small, you can usually wait and do it every three months. 

The 2025 Work Health and Safety updates tie deep cleaning to risk assessments, so you should look at your team’s health information to create a plan that meets your specific office cleaning needs. Cost vs. value: why it’s worth the investment

If you are managing a small Sydney office, professional deep cleaning typically costs between $150 and $500 per session. For larger offices, you might have to pay $1,000 or more, and some cleaning companies charge $45 to $65 per hour. Yes, you need to spend money upfront, but compare that to losing about $3,500-$4,000 per sick employee each year. When you set up quarterly cleaning plans, you will usually pay around $400 per month for a mid-size office. The return on your investment shows up over time. That is not all. Deep cleaning can extend your carpet and furniture life by up to 25%. So, you spend less on replacing them. It can also cut your energy bills by up to 15% because regular deep cleans make air vents and cooling systems work more efficiently.
